The house call program started in 2016. So far, over 1,000 seniors were seen through the program and estimates show 350 unnecessary emergency department visits were prevented. The Seniors House Call Program is aimed at Regina residents aged 65…

The provincial agency, called Personal Support Services Ontario, will provide home care directly to serve hundreds of thousands of patients in Ontario. The move essentially turns personal support workers into provincial employees.
